899819 spelling in english words
eight hundred ninety-nine thousand, eight hundred nineteen
Learn how to write spell 899819 ( eight hundred ninety-nine thousand eight hundred nineteen ) in uk british english words. Convert number to words for 899819. spelling of 899819 in words.
Currency £899819 in british english: eight hundred ninety-nine thousand, eight hundred nineteen Pound.
In Price: 899819.00
889819 | 909819